web-dev-qa-db-ja.com

HDDからSSDへのファイル転送が非常に遅い

私はFedora22 Linuxを使用していて、新しいSamsung 850EVO 250GBSSDを入手しました。一部のファイル(ほとんどの場合、最もよく使用するゲーム)を古いHDDから新しいSSDに移動しようとしていますが、転送速度が予想とは異なります。

hdparmは、HDDの読み取り速度を105mb/sで、SSDの読み取り速度を520mb/sで示していますが、ファイルは20mb/s未満で転送されています。

両方のドライブがSata3ポートに接続されており、両方のSATAケーブルを新品に交換しようとしましたが、変化は見られませんでした。

助けていただければ幸いです、ありがとう。

編集:マザーボード上のSATA_1とSATA_2に接続されており、両方のスロットはsata3.0ポートです。両方のファイルシステムはext4です

1
Josh Raymond

これは正常です。 hdparmからのHDDの読み取り速度は、理想的な条件下での最大シーケンシャル読み取り速度です。 現実の世界で複数のファイルをコピーしている間は、この速度を達成できません。

HDDは、ヘッドを動かす(シークする)必要がない場合にのみ、最大シーケンシャル転送速度に達することができます。ハードドライブが読み取り/書き込みヘッドを移動する必要があるたびに、読み取り速度の約2%が失われます。

多数の小さなファイルをコピーする場合、または1つの大きなファイルを多数の部分に分割する場合、ドライブは1秒間に数十回ヘッドを移動する必要があり、最悪の場合、速度が0.5MB /秒未満に低下する可能性があります。条件。

0
qasdfdsaq